3251232035 has 4 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 3901478448. Its totient is φ = 2600985624.
The previous prime is 3251231989. The next prime is 3251232041. The reversal of 3251232035 is 5302321523.
3251232035 is digitally balanced in base 2, because in such base it contains all the possibile digits an equal number of times.
It is a semiprime because it is the product of two primes.
It is a cyclic number.
It is not a de Polignac number, because 3251232035 - 28 = 3251231779 is a prime.
It is a Duffinian number.
It is a junction number, because it is equal to n+sod(n) for n = 3251231995 and 3251232013.
It is an unprimeable number.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 3 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 325123199 + ... + 325123208.
It is an arithmetic number, because the mean of its divisors is an integer number (975369612).
Almost surely, 23251232035 is an apocalyptic number.
3251232035 is a deficient number, since it is larger than the sum of its proper divisors (650246413).
3251232035 is an equidigital number, since it uses as much as digits as its factorization.
3251232035 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.
The sum of its prime factors is 650246412.
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 5400, while the sum is 26.
The square root of 3251232035 is about 57019.5758928458. The cubic root of 3251232035 is about 1481.4351848565.
Adding to 3251232035 its reverse (5302321523), we get a palindrome (8553553558).
The spelling of 3251232035 in words is "three billion, two hundred fifty-one million, two hundred thirty-two thousand, thirty-five".
